FIG. 1 is a cross-sectional view of a polishing brush showing an embodiment of this invention, and FIG. 2 is a cross-sectional view of a polishing thread. 1... Abrasive thread, 2... Base thread, 3... Abrasive grain layer, 4... Surface layer.

(a) In the polishing brush, countless polishing threads 1 are planted on a base. (b) The abrasive thread 1 includes a base thread 2, an abrasive grain layer 3,
A surface layer 4 is provided. (c) The base yarn 2 is a flexible synthetic resin fiber. (d) The abrasive grain layer 3 is attached to the surface of the base yarn 2 with a binder. (e) The abrasive grain layer 3 is attached to the base thread 2 in a state in which the outer surface is uneven with abrasive grains. (f) The surface layer 4 is applied to the surface of the abrasive grain layer 3 in such a manner that the unevenness of the abrasive grain layer 3 is smoothed. (g) The surface layer 4 is a synthetic resin coating.
